LncRNA PSMA-AS1 affects glioma cell metastasis through mediating pyroptosis via miR-140-3p/SRSF10 axis. (PubMed, Cytotechnology)
In addition, SRSF10 is a downstream binding target of miR-140-3p, and inhibition of SRSF10 also promoted pyroptosis and inhibited glioma cells proliferation and metastasis. In conclusion, our results confirmed that PSMA1-AS1 affects glioma cell proliferation and metastasis by regulating pyroptosis through miR-140-3p/SRSF10 axis, suggesting that LncRNA PSMA1-AS1 may be a potential target for glioma.

Aberrated PSMA1 expression associated with clinicopathological features and prognosis in oral squamous cell carcinoma. (PubMed, Odontology)
PSMA1 upregulation in HNSCC association with adverse clinicopathological features and prognosis underscores its potential significance. Further research is warranted to elucidate its molecular mechanisms and therapeutic potential in OSCC management.
